The enthalpy change involved in the oxidation of glucose is -2880 kJ mol1. Twenty five percent of this energy is available for muscular work. If 100 kJ of muscular work is needed to walk one kilometer, what is the maximum distance that a person will be able to walk after eating 125 g of glucose?

Solution

The correct option is A 5 km
As only 25% of the energy is available for muscular work
So,
Energy available for muscular work =25100×2880=720 kJ/mol
Molar mass of glucose = 180 g
Moles of glucose in 125 g of glucose = 125180 mol

Energy available for muscular work from 125 g of glucose,
= Moles× Energy per mole
=125180×720=500 kJ
100 kJ of muscular work is needed to walk one kilometer
Distance travelled =500100=5 km.
